Bitfarms Tape Macquarie for up to $ 300 million to launch Panther Creek HPC Development

Bitfarms (BitF) announced an initial agreement for private debt facility up to $ 300 million with Macquarie Equipment Capital, Inc., a basic product division of the Macquarie group and world markets.

The funding will support the initial Bitfarms development of its high performance calculation data center (HPC) in Panther Creek, Pennsylvania, to reach up to 500 MW of capacity.

An initial tranche of $ 50 million has been drawn at the parent level to cover the gentle development costs and the general objectives of companies. The remaining $ 250 million depends on the realization of the key stages of the project, when the installation is fully secured at the project level.

Each tranche has a mandate of two years and includes annual interest of 8%, the initial tranche implementing interest paid in kind during the first three months.

Funding includes mandates related to actions for macquarie, linked to future prints and the price of a 25% bonus to recent commercial averages. Bitfarms will maintain minimum liquidity levels and comply with several customary alliances clauses.

CEO Ben Gagnon highlighted the strategic importance of the partnership, noting the advantageous location of Panther Creek near the large metropolitan areas and its multiple energy sources which support effective, redundant and scalable operations.

Bitfarms actions increased 1.44% to 81 cents in the early American market.
